Forests constitute approximately 30% of the "Natura 2000" network's area. The EU has nearly 182 million hectares of forests, covering 43% of its land area, and as such, various EU measures aim to protect forests. The Timber Regulation ((EU) No. 995/2010) establishes obligations for operators introducing timber and timber products into the EU market. The regulation addresses the trade of illegally obtained timber and wood products by setting fundamental obligations and prohibiting the first-time introduction of illegally harvested timber and wood products into the EU market. In September 2013, the Commission adopted a communication titled 'A new EU Forest Strategy and Forest-based Sector.' An interim report on the implementation of the EU Forest Strategy concluded significant progress towards achieving the 2020 objectives.
I. Land Use, Land-Use Change, and Forestry
This sector encompasses the use of soil, trees, plants, biomass, and wood, with its distinctive feature being not only the emission of greenhouse gases (GHGs) but also the potential to absorb CO2 from the atmosphere. Until 2020, member states committed under the Kyoto Protocol to ensure that GHG emissions from land use were offset by an equivalent CO2 absorption, achievable through additional actions in this sector. (2.5.2) Currently, the EU aims to enshrine this principle (known as the neutral or positive balance rule) in EU law for the period 2021-2030 by, for the first time, including the land use, land-use change, and forestry sector in EU efforts to reduce emissions. According to Regulation (EU) 2018/841, which came into effect on July 9, 2018, regarding the inclusion of GHG emissions and absorptions from land use, land-use change, and forestry within the climate and energy framework for 2030, GHG emissions from this sector should be offset by at least equivalent CO2 absorption from the atmosphere from 2021-2030. The LULUCF Regulation was amended in April 2023 to set a new target for 2030 in line with the European Green Deal, specifically aiming to increase the EU's carbon absorbers by 15%, equivalent to 310 million tons of CO2. In May 2023, a Commission guidance document assisted member states in aligning land use, forestry, and agriculture with updated national energy and climate plans, ensuring compliance with revised regulations.
